Dr. Osama Raslan, spokesman for the Ministry of Endowments, revealed the end of the Ministry of Endowments’ contract with the club Zamalek Next August, regarding the lands that the club rented from the Egyptian Endowments Authority.

Statements of the Ministry of Endowments spokesman regarding Zamalek land

Osama Raslan, spokesman for the Ministry of Endowments, said: Zamalek’s relationship with the Endowments consists of two contracts, and each contract has a different description. The first contract is a contract for use of the land and not ownership, and after its end the land returns to the Egyptian Endowments Authority affiliated with the Ministry. The second is a contract for replacement.

Raslan added: The replacement contract is for an area of ​​91,250 square meters, meaning that after the end of the contract period, the land will be owned by Zamalek Club, and the expiration date of this contract is in August 2026, and at its end the land becomes owned by Zamalek.

The Ministry of Endowments spokesman continued: Zamalek has never failed to pay the installments of this contract, and only one installment remains, and the value of each installment is 875 thousand pounds. Zamalek needs to pay the last installment in August 2026, and the first installment was paid in 2007, which is a contract that lasted 20 years.

The endowment spokesman continued: As for the second contract, it is a usufruct contract, meaning that it is an endowment land and Zamalek rented it only, and after the end of the contract, it returns to the ministry. It is also a contract that began in 2006 and ends in 2026, and the area of ​​the lands belonging to this contract is 50 thousand square meters, and Zamalek pays 500 thousand pounds annually and 4 times in the second contract, and the club also did not default when paying any installment, and the second contract, which is a usufruct contract, cannot be renewed automatically but with the approval of both parties.

Osama Raslan stated: The two contracts with the Zamalek Club are regarding lands for the Zamalek Club in the Mit Oqba branch, and the Ministry has no relationship with Zamalek with any lands in other areas, and once the usufruct contract expires, it will not be renewed automatically, as I said, and both parties must sit down, and we will hear from the Zamalek Club, and if the club does not contact us to renew the contract, it means that we will get the land.

Raslan concluded: The Endowment Authority is entrusted with the endowment funds and manages them but does not own them. It must preserve the land and take care of trust and responsibility. We will see the new contract according to land prices in the same area. As I said, we manage the endowment and do not own it. It is expected that Zamalek will move its legal representatives to move negotiations on the contract to use the 50,000 meters, before the contract expires next August.
